From strategy to action
FINEEC’s strategy supports the implementation of the evaluation plan. With the strategic objectives, we respond to topical themes in education and ECEC: the level of competence, the impacts of education reforms and the state of quality management in education. An analysis of the operating environment and extensive consultations with stakeholders and personnel serve as the starting point for the strategy. The evaluation plan has been built on three strategic goals, which are:
- I Raising the competence and education levels
- II Fostering social, ecological and economic sustainable development
- III Continuous improvement of the quality of education and ECEC.
We produce evaluation data in accordance with strategic objectives in various evaluation projects. In addition, we publish syntheses and summaries based on strategic goals.
Strategic goal I: Raising the competence and education levels
We work to raise the level of competence and the level of education by producing topical evaluation data on learning, teacherhood, teaching, and pedagogical leadership.

Strategic goal II: Fostering social, ecological and economic sustainable development
In accordance with the principles of sustainable development, we promote general knowledge and ability, as well as equality and wellbeing through thematic evaluations.

Strategic goal III: Continuous improvement of the quality of education and early childhood education and care
We support the continuous development of the quality of education and ECEC. The aim of supporting education providers’ quality management and conducting external evaluations of quality systems is to enhance the functioning of the Finnish education system and support the enhancement of the activities so that they will lead to effective development measures.
